How an assignment routed over Ulaanbaatar runs

From the first message to the delivery signature, a Ulaanbaatar assignment passes through six stages. None of them are automated away, and none of them involve your consignment sitting in a warehouse overnight.

Minute 0 to 15

You tell us what it is

We need four things before we can say anything useful: what is inside, what it is worth, where exactly it has to be, and by when. Not a category, the actual item. “Electronic component” and “lithium battery pack” are the same box to you and two entirely different answers for a flight to Ulaanbaatar.

Minute 15 to 45

We screen it and price it

Screening comes before pricing, always. Shipper, consignee, commodity, end use, route. In parallel we check the cabin allowance for the specific flights that could work to Ulaanbaatar, because an allowance that fits on one aircraft type does not automatically fit on another.

Hour 1 to 3

A named courier is assigned and booked

Assignment is not a raffle. The consignment's value, its regulatory profile and the destination decide who is offered it. For Ulaanbaatar, visa eligibility usually narrows the list faster than availability does, which is exactly why a global courier network is worth having.

Hour 2 to 4

Collection, sealing and documentation

The courier collects in person, checks the goods against the description, seals the packaging with a numbered tamper-evident seal and photographs it. The commercial invoice, packing list and any permit travel with the courier, and a copy reaches our operations desk and the consignee in Ulaanbaatar at the same moment.

In flight

The consignment stays in the cabin

Once airborne, the job is simply not to let go. The consignment stays in the cabin for every sector; where the routing to Ulaanbaatar connects, the courier remains airside with it rather than clearing and re-entering.

On arrival

Customs, then a signature

Clearance at Ulaanbaatar (UBN) happens with a person standing at the counter who can answer questions about the goods on the spot, which is the whole reason a query takes minutes here and a day in the cargo channel. Then the delivery, in person, against signature and ID.

The paperwork that decides how fast Ulaanbaatar goes

Nothing delays a hand-carry as reliably as a document that says something different from the box. This is what we prepare with you before the courier leaves, and why each piece matters at Ulaanbaatar (UBN).

Commercial invoice

The document customs actually reads. It needs a plain description of the goods, the real value, the currency, the terms of sale and the full names and addresses of both parties. “Samples, no commercial value” is not a customs value and it is the fastest way to turn a twenty-minute clearance at Ulaanbaatar (UBN) into an afternoon.

ATA Carnet and temporary admission

Where goods enter Mongolia temporarily and leave again, demonstration equipment, exhibition pieces, professional gear, a carnet avoids duty entirely and gives the courier a document the officer recognises immediately. It has to be issued before departure; there is no retrospective version.

Seal and photographic record

A numbered tamper-evident seal applied at collection and checked at delivery, with photographs at both ends. It costs nothing and it settles every argument about whether a package was opened between the two points.

Duty, tax and who pays it

Import duty and VAT or GST in Mongolia are the consignee's cost unless you have agreed otherwise in writing, and the terms should be settled before departure. It is a small conversation before the flight and an expensive one after it.

Proforma invoice for non-sales

Repairs, exhibition goods, replacements and samples still need a document with a realistic value on it. The value is what the goods are worth, not what you would like the duty to be, an understated value is a customs offence in Mongolia rather than a negotiating position.

Legalisation and attestation

Documents that must be legalised, apostilled or attested to be valid in Mongolia are checked before the courier collects them. A perfectly delivered document that lacks the right stamp has not solved anybody's problem.

What a Ulaanbaatar courier actually costs, and why

We do not publish a price list, because a fixed table would be a lie: the same box on the same route costs differently at four hours' notice than at two days'. What we can do is be exact about which levers move the number, so nothing in the quote is a surprise.

Declared value and insurance

All-risk cover is priced on the declared value of the goods, and it is the number that matters, airline liability under the Montreal Convention is a fraction of what most courier consignments are worth. Understating the value to save a little on cover is a false economy the first time anything goes wrong.

Size, weight and whether it fits a locker

Anything beyond normal cabin baggage means a second seat, and occasionally two. An extra seat sounds dramatic until you compare it with a charter: it is an order of magnitude cheaper and it moves at the speed of a scheduled flight.

How much notice you give us

A seat bought four hours before departure costs what a seat bought four hours before departure costs. Nothing about that is a courier margin, it is simply the airline's pricing curve, and it is the single largest variable in a Ulaanbaatar quote.

Distance and sector count

A direct flight to Ulaanbaatar is one ticket and one risk. A two-sector routing is cheaper on paper and more expensive in practice, because every connection is a chance to lose the consignment's schedule. We quote the routing we would actually fly, not the cheapest one that technically arrives.

What is always included

Ticket, courier fee, airport transfers, the hotel where an overnight is unavoidable, the documentation work and our operations desk being awake for the whole journey. What is not included is duty and tax in Mongolia, and anything you ask for after departure that changes the routing.

What can go wrong on a Ulaanbaatar assignment, and what we do about it

Every operator has these problems. The difference is whether the answer was decided in advance or invented at the counter. This is our answer to each of them, written down before you need it.

Something needs to continue past Ulaanbaatar

A second sector, a border crossing or a domestic flight beyond Ulaanbaatar (UBN) is planned as part of the assignment, not handed to a third party on arrival. The chain of custody either holds to the signature or it is not a chain of custody.

The declared value is challenged

It happens, and it is survivable when the invoice is realistic and consistent with the goods. It is not survivable when someone wrote a convenient number. We check this before departure precisely because there is no way to fix it afterwards.

Weather or airspace closes the route

Force majeure does not disappear because a shipment is urgent. What we do is re-plan around it, a different hub, a different carrier, occasionally a different UAE airport, and tell you what the new arrival time is rather than letting you discover it.

The connection is missed

This is why we build routings above the minimum connection time rather than at it. Where a connection is genuinely tight, the courier holds the consignment airside and takes the next available service rather than clearing into a country they were only passing through.

The goods turn out to be regulated

Found before departure, this is a repack or a permit. Found at security, it is a lost flight and sometimes a confiscation. It is the reason we ask uncomfortable questions about contents at the very beginning instead of taking a booking politely.

The flight is cancelled

Not a crisis, a routine. Before the courier leaves for the airport we already know the next two departures that could carry the consignment to Ulaanbaatar, on any carrier, from any of the seven UAE airports. Rebooking is a phone call, not a rescue operation.
